Sauces, Dressings, Condiments, Creams: Sauces, Gravy and Condiments: Vanilla Custard
A rich, full-bodied custard, served warm as a sauce, as a pie filling, or eaten alone. Author: CalorieKing staff Suggestions: Make sure you do not over-cook or boil custard, as it will curdle.
Serves: 12 person(s)
Preparation Time: 10 mins Ingredients:
2 Tbsp sugar 1 cup skim milk 1 tsp vanilla extract Directions:
In a bowl whisk together eggs and sugar: gradually adding hot milk. Return mixture to pan and cook on medium heat, stirring constantly with a wooden spoon for 3 to 5 minutes or until slightly thickened. Remove from heat and strain through a fine sieve into a clean bowl. Stir in vanilla. Cool and refrigerate until chilled; or, serve warm if serving as a sauce. Variations:
